William "Will" Borgen (born December 19, 1996 in Moorhead , Minnesota ) is an American ice hockey player who has been under contract with the Buffalo Sabers in the National Hockey League since March 2018 and in parallel with their farm team, the Rochester Americans , in the American Hockey League is used. He also represented Team USA at the 2018 Winter Olympics .
Career
Will Borgen attended Moorhead High School in his hometown in his youth and played for their ice hockey team in the regional high school league. Towards the end of the 2014/15 season he moved permanently to the Omaha Lancers in the United States Hockey League , the highest junior league in the country, after he had already played a game for the team in November 2014. In Omaha he ended the season with a total of 21 appearances and was then selected in the 2015 NHL Entry Draft in 92nd position by the Buffalo Sabers .
As a result, Borgen enrolled at St. Cloud State University in the fall of 2015 and began studying sports management in his home town of Minnesota. At the same time, he ran from then on for the St. Cloud State Huskies in the National Collegiate Hockey Conference (NCHC) in the game operations of the National Collegiate Athletic Association . As a freshman , the defender won the NCHC championship with the Huskies and was also voted into the 2016 NCHC All-Rookie Team of the Year.
After the 2017/18 college season, in which he was named the NCHC's best defensive defender, he signed an entry-level contract with the Buffalo Sabers at the end of March 2018 and a few days later joined their farm team , the Rochester Americans , in the American Hockey League his professional debut. For the Sabers, he was on the ice for the first time in March 2019 in the National Hockey League (NHL).
International
Borgen made his international debut with the U20 national team at the U20 World Cup in 2016 , with the defender winning the bronze medal with the team. At the end of December 2017, he was appointed to the US squad for the 2018 Winter Olympics . He benefited from the decision of the National Hockey League not to interrupt the season for this Olympiad and thus ban their players from participating. He hadn't yet signed a contract with the Buffalo Sabers and was one of four college players on the team. Finally, the American selection finished seventh in Pyeongchang, with Borgen remaining as the only field player without a use.
Achievements and Awards
- 2016 bronze medal at the U20 World Cup
- 2016 NCHC Championship with St. Cloud State University
- 2016 NCHC All-Rookie Team
- 2018 NCHC Best Defensive Defender
